Warehouse Safety Training (Canada)
Warehouses play a critical role in storing, organizing, and distributing raw materials, finished goods, equipment, and supplies. However, warehouse environments present a variety of safety risks, including material handling hazards, storage-related incidents, slips and falls, and equipment-related injuries. This course provides employees with the knowledge and skills needed to recognize common warehouse hazards and apply safe work practices to reduce the risk of accidents and injuries.
